Chelsea have reportedly made an official bid to sign Inter Milan defender Denzel Dumfries this month.
The 26-year-old has been regularly linked with a Premier League move and he could head to Stamford Bridge soon.
According to La Repubblica, the Blues have now made a formal bid of around €35 million to land the right-back.
The proposal has been rejected by the Nerazzurri and it is claimed that they need to offer €55 million to sign him.
The Blues currently have a top-class right-back in the form of Reece James, but he is just returning from an injury.
Hence, they need to balance his workload over the coming weeks and Dumfries would be a solid competitor.
He may not come with the same pedigree as James but the Dutchman has built his reputation as an attacking full-back.
He would perfectly suit the west London giants as he is well accomplished to playing in the right wing-back role.
Manchester United have also been linked with the former PSV Eindhoven star.
